Big Boy Strawberry Pie

1 qt. very ripe, firm strawberries
2 to 3 Tbsp. cornstarch
1/2 cup water
1 to 2 Tbsp. lemon juice
1 Tbsp. butter
1/4 tsp. salt
1 cup sugar
1/2 tsp. vanilla
9 inch graham cracker crust or baked pie shell
Whipped cream

Wash and drain berries.  Remove hulls and crush half the berries.  Mix crushed berries with remaining ingredients except whole berries and vanilla.  Stir together and cook over medium heat until thickened.  Remove from heat and stir in vanilla.  Cool to room temperature.  Place remaining berries in pie shell.  Spoon thickened and cooled mixture over them.  Refrigerate.  Serve with whipped cream.

Big Boy was a restaurant chain.  It was famous for its strawberry pies.  This recipe was in Grandma Piotrowski's recipe box.
